Crock Pot Mississippi Chicken Sliders Recipe

This Crock Pot Mississippi Chicken Sliders recipe combines tender shredded chicken, zesty pepperoncini, and melted cheese, served on soft slider buns for the ultimate comfort food. Perfect for family dinners, game day, or potlucks!

Ingredients

Scale
  • 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
  • 1 packet ranch seasoning mix
  • 1 packet au jus gravy mix
  • 6-8 pepperoncini peppers (plus a splash of juice)
  • 1 stick unsalted butter
  • Slider buns
  • Sliced cheese (optional)

Instructions

  1. Place chicken breasts in the crock pot.
  2. Sprinkle ranch seasoning and au jus gravy mix evenly over the chicken.
  3. Add butter and pepperoncini peppers on top of the chicken.
  4. Cover and cook on low for 6-7 hours or on high for 3-4 hours, until chicken is tender.
  5. Shred the chicken in the crock pot, mixing it with the juices.
  6. Toast slider buns if desired, then layer with chicken mixture. Add cheese if using.
  7. Serve warm and enjoy!

Notes

  • Adjust the number of pepperoncini to suit your spice preference.
  • For extra flavor, add a splash of pepperoncini juice to the crock pot.
  • Toast buns for added texture.
  • Store leftovers in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3 days.
